Job Summary

Provides strategic leadership for programs and activities that activate and enhance student engagement and well-being on campus. Directs events, manages, trains, and supports student organizations, and collaborates with staff to foster a positive campus environment. Responsible for the management of all student organizations' engagement, the Enterprise Resource Planning (ERP) system, budgetary functions, and accounting for student stipends, where appropriate. Performs other related duties as assigned.

Minimum Qualifications
  • Bachelor's degree, preferably in student affairs, higher education, counseling, educational leadership, or related field.
  • Five (5) years of progressively responsible professional experience in student development or retention, with at least three (3) years of supervisory experience.


Preferred Qualifications
  • Master's degree, preferably in student affairs, higher education, counseling, educational leadership, or related field
  • Experience in higher education student affairs.


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ities (KSAs)
  • Knowledge of administrative, supervisory, and budget management.
  • Knowledge of applicable regulatory and compliance areas.
  • Crisis management skills.
  • Strong written and oral communication skills and ability to relate to people from all backgrounds and at all levels of an organization.
  • A team player who operates with transparency and fosters trust and collaboration within the organization.
  • Skilled in project management, problem-solving, analysis, follow-through, influence, and persuasion.
  • Ability to assess, prioritize, and teach the Fostering Success Coaching Model in partnership with students.
  • Strong organizational and excellent interpersonal skills and have a "Student Focus" attitude and delivery and leadership skills, using a team-based approach.
  • Ability to make effective presentations, have strong public speaking skills, develop and drive change, and effectively communicate change.
  • A genuine interest in empowering students and the ability to connect with students.
  • Excellent interpersonal skills, including the proven ability to establish rapport and credibility with a wide range of constituencies.
  • Ability to examine and re-engineer operations, formulating policy and implementing new successful business strategies.
  • Proficient in student organization CRM, Workday, Microsoft Office Suite, including Word, Excel, Access, Outlook, Teams, and PowerPoint.
